Description
About Me I offer a unique perspective in therapy, blending a passion for learning, a deep love for gardening, and a belief in nature’s healing power. As a registered psychotherapist (qualifying) with the College of Registered Psychotherapists of Ontario (CRPO), I am committed to providing compassionate, nonjudgmental support to help you heal, grow, and achieve your goals. I believe the therapeutic alliance—the relationship between therapist and client—is the foundation of successful therapy. Together, we will work collaboratively to create a safe, trusting environment where you feel heal.

Summary
At First Step Psychotherapy, we provide a compassionate place where healing may begin. Whether you are feeling overwhelmed by fear, guilt or anxiety, we are here to process your emotions, heal from past experiences and develop coping skills. We believe all people deserve the right to mental health care, so we offer flexible options to ensure that finances are not a barrier.
